Market

Dried common bean (Phaseolus vulgaris) in China is supported by domestic production and supplemented by imports for specific grades and supply gaps. Demand is primarily for household cooking and food manufacturing. Imports must clear General Administration of Customs of China (GACC) inspection/quarantine and applicable food-safety compliance requirements.
Market RoleMajor producer with mixed trade position (both importer and exporter depending on bean type/grade and year)
Domestic RoleFood staple legume for retail and food manufacturing use; procurement focuses on stable quality and pest-free storage suitability
Market Growth
SeasonalitySeasonal harvest with year-round market availability supported by dried storage; quality risk rises when moisture control and pest management are weak.

Specification

Physical Attributes
  • Uniform size and color are commonly used acceptance cues in bulk and retail channels.
  • Low foreign matter and low insect damage are critical for acceptance and storage performance.
Compositional Metrics
  • Moisture control is a core specification driver to reduce mold risk and storage losses.
Grades
  • Grade definitions are typically buyer- or contract-specific (size/defect/foreign matter thresholds).
Packaging
  • Bulk: woven polypropylene (PP) bags commonly used for shipment and warehousing
  • Retail: small consumer packs (weight and label format vary by channel)

Supply Chain

Value Chain
  • Farm/collection → cleaning & sorting → drying/conditioning → bagging → warehouse storage → inland transport/port → GACC import inspection/quarantine → wholesaler/processor → retail/foodservice
Temperature
  • Ambient distribution is typical; storage emphasis is on dry, cool conditions to limit moisture uptake and insect activity.
Shelf Life
  • Shelf life is generally long when moisture is controlled; major degradation modes are insect infestation, mold from moisture ingress, and quality loss from poor handling.
Freight IntensityMedium
Transport ModeSea

Risks

Sps Food Safety HighGACC inspection/quarantine non-compliance (e.g., live insects/quarantine pests, contamination findings, or documentation mismatch) can lead to port holds, treatment, return, or destruction, disrupting supply and adding demurrage and rework costs.Run pre-shipment pest-control and cleaning controls; verify documentation line-by-line against the China importer checklist; use pre-export testing/COAs for key safety parameters requested by the buyer.
Regulatory Change MediumChina’s import compliance requirements (including GACC registration scope and inspection intensity) can change or be applied more strictly, creating shipment delays if exporters and importers are not aligned on the latest requirements.Monitor GACC notices and WTO SPS/TBT notifications relevant to pulses/legumes; confirm importer’s current compliance checklist before booking.
Logistics MediumOcean freight volatility and port congestion can raise landed cost and extend lead times for bulk legumes, increasing stockout risk and financing costs.Use diversified ports/forwarders, build buffer inventory for critical customers, and consider freight contract/booking strategies during peak seasons.
Labor & Social
  • For exports from China into jurisdictions with forced-labor laws (notably the United States), buyers may require region-level traceability and due diligence documentation; sensitivity is higher when origin or upstream processing is linked to Xinjiang in customer risk frameworks.

FAQ

What documents are commonly required to import dried common beans into China?Common documents include a comm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ading/air waybill, a phytosanitary certificate (when required for plant quarantine clearance), and a certificate of origin. Importers may also require GACC overseas manufacturer registration/filing information where applicable.
What is the biggest risk that can block or severely disrupt shipments of dried beans into China?The main blocker is failing GACC inspection/quarantine or food-safety compliance, such as findings of live insects/quarantine pests, contamination concerns, or documentation mismatches, which can trigger port holds and, in severe cases, return or destruction.
